ヘッダーをスキップ
Oracle® Fusion Middleware Oracle Reportsレポート作成のためのユーザーズ・ガイド
11gリリース2 (11.1.2)
B70752-02
  ドキュメント・ライブラリへ移動
ライブラリ
製品リストへ移動
製品
目次へ移動
目次
索引へ移動
索引

前
前へ
 
次
次へ
 

40.4 レポート・ブロック・ウィザードを使用したレポート・レイアウトの作成

必要な式列とファンクションの作成が終了したら、レポートのレイアウトを作成できます。

レポート・レイアウトを作成するには:

  1. ツールバーの「ペーパー・レイアウト」ボタンをクリックして、ペーパー・レイアウト・ビューを表示します。

  2. 「ペーパー・レイアウト」ビューで、「挿入」→「レポート・ブロック」を選択します。

  3. レポート・ブロック・ウィザードの「スタイル」ページで、「表」を選択して「次へ」をクリックします。

  4. 「グループ」ページで、「使用可能グループ」リストの「G_FIRST_NAME」をクリックし、「下へ」をクリックして印刷方向を指定し、「表示グループ」リストに移動して「次へ」をクリックします。

  5. 「フィールド」ページで、「>>」ボタンをクリックして、すべてのフィールドを「表示フィールド」リストに移動します。「表示フィールド」リストの内容は次のようになります。

    図40-9 「表示フィールド」リスト

    図40-9の説明が続きます
    「図40-9 「表示フィールド」リスト」の説明


    注意:

    フィールドが正しい順序で表示されていない場合は、該当のフィールド名をクリックしてリスト内の適切な位置にドラッグします。


  6. 「次へ」をクリックします。

  7. 「ラベル」ページで、ラベルを次のように変更し、「次へ」をクリックします。

    フィールド ラベル

    COMMISSION_PCT

    Commission

    TOTAL_COMP

    Total Compensation


  8. 「テンプレート」ページで「終了」をクリックして、ペーパー・レイアウト・ビューにレポート・レイアウトを表示します。次の例のようになります。

    図40-10 PL/SQLサンプル・レポートのペーパー・レイアウト・ビュー

    図40-10の説明が続きます
    「図40-10 PL/SQLサンプル・レポートのペーパー・レイアウト・ビュー」の説明

  9. ツールバーの「ペーパー・レイアウトを実行」ボタンをクリックしてレポートを実行し、ペーパー・デザイン・ビューに表示します。

  10. ペーパー・デザイン・ビューで、ツールバーの「フレックス・オフ」ボタンをクリックします。

  11. 「Last Name」ラベルを削除します。

  12. 「First Name」ラベルのテキストを「Name」に変更します。

  13. 新しい「Name」ラベルの幅を姓名用の両列にまたがるように調整します。

  14. 姓名用の両列の間に1文字分の空白が表示されるように、両列のサイズを調整します。

  15. オブジェクト・ナビゲータで、「F_FIRST_NAME」フィールドの横のプロパティ・アイコンをダブルクリックしてプロパティ・インスペクタを表示し、次のプロパティを設定します。

    • 「標準レイアウト」で、「垂直拡張度」プロパティを「固定」に設定し、「水平拡張度」プロパティを「可変」に設定します。

  16. 「F_LAST_NAME」フィールドに対して、同じ手順を繰り返します。

  17. ツールバーの「ペーパー・レイアウト」ボタンをクリックして、ペーパー・レイアウト・ビューを表示します。

  18. ペーパー・レイアウト・ビューで、ツール・パレットの「枠」ツールをクリックします。

  19. 「F_FIRST_NAME」フィールドと「F_LAST_NAME」フィールドを囲む枠を描画します。

  20. 枠を選択した状態で、「ツール」→「プロパティ・インスペクタ」を選択してプロパティ・インスペクタを表示し、次のプロパティを設定します。

    • 「一般情報」で、「名前」プロパティを「M_NAME」に設定します。

  21. ペーパー・レイアウト・ビューで、ツールバーの「フレックス・オフ」が選択されていることを確認します。

  22. 枠を選択し、その枠がF_FIRST_NAMEF_LAST_NAMEフィールドの両方を囲むまで、「レイアウト」→「背面へ」を選択します。


    ヒント:

    オブジェクト・ナビゲータでフィールドを確認しながら、「レイアウト」→「背面へ」を選択できます。2つのフィールドが「M_NAME」のサブノードになったら、操作を停止します。


    操作が完了すると、オブジェクト・ナビゲータは次のようになります。

    図40-11 M_NAME繰返し枠作成後のオブジェクト・ナビゲータ

    図40-11の説明が続きます
    「図40-11 M_NAME繰返し枠作成後のオブジェクト・ナビゲータ」の説明

  23. ツールバーの「ペーパー・デザイン」ボタンをクリックして、ペーパー・デザイン・ビューにレポートを表示します。

  24. ペーパー・デザイン・ビューで、次の列の下の値を[Shift]キーを押しながらクリックします。

    • Salary

    • Commission

    • Bonus

    • Total Compensation

  25. ツールバーの「通貨」ボタンをクリックして、数値に"$"(日本語環境では"\")を追加します。

  26. 「10進桁を追加」ボタンを2回クリックして、数値に小数点以下2桁を追加します。

  27. [Shift]キーを押しながら、「Salary」、「Commission」、「Bonus」および「Total Compensation」の列見出しをクリックし、それらを選択します。

  28. 「右揃え」ボタンをクリックして、列を右揃えにします。

    レポートの表示は次のようになります。

    図40-12 変更したレポートのペーパー・デザイン・ビュー

    図40-12の説明が続きます
    「図40-12 変更したレポートのペーパー・デザイン・ビュー」の説明

  29. レポートを保存します。